编程题

无人机社团

小明参加了一个无人机社团,现有n架无人机,编号为1, 2, 3, ..., n,依照规则出队执行任务。规则:从队列中按顺序出队第 k 架无人机,直到剩下最后一架无人机时,它将完成最终任务。现在需要计算第m架被出队的无人机的编号,请补充完成该程序。

def solve(n, k, m):

   if       ①         :  #递归终止条件:当排除第1架时

       return (n + k - 1) %                 #计算首轮被排除的位置

   else:

       return (solve(                ) + k) % n

n, k, m = map(int, input().split())

print(                )

查看答案
赣ICP备20007335号-2